What is the Most Popular Medicare Advantage Plan?

The most popular Medicare Advantage plan is the HMO plan. This type of plan requires participants to use a network of healthcare providers in order to receive coverage. Patients who choose an HMO plan must also receive all of their care from within the plan’s service area. HMOs are categorized as either point of service (POS) or exclusive provider organizations (EPO). POS plans require patients to use providers within the network but also allow them to receive care outside of the plan’s network. An HMO EPO plan only allows you to receive care through designated providers.

Since an HMO limits your choice of doctors and healthcare facilities, premiums tend to be lower than for other Medicare Advantage plans. However, you will pay less if you stay within the network. There is always a tradeoff with health insurance – more freedom at a higher price versus more restrictions on where you can access medical services at a lower cost. There are other types of plans offered by private insurance companies to help patients access care in preferred hospitals or clinics that are not within the plan’s network. These are called non-HMO plans since they do not require participants to choose a primary care physician when signing up for coverage. The various non-HMO plans work differently, so it is best to read through program details carefully before making a decision.

Should I Call Insurance Company Directly?

What happens is if you call the company directly, for example, Kaiser, Alignment, Sharp, Scan, or any other company for that matter they will only tell you about their company’s benefits. There is no shopping or comparison of competing companies. With our company as independent brokers, we are able to compare costs and benefits for all the companies available. Not just the plans we represent.
